About The Position

As a Security Officer - Overnight Unarmed Rounds in Alexandria, VA, you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Government, and more. As an Unarmed Patrol Officer at a government transportation location, you will monitor and patrol assigned areas, complete routine rounds, and maintain a visible presence that helps to reduce security-related incidents. You will support access points, observe and report unusual activity, and assist riders and staff with professional customer service and clear communication. Responsibilities

  • Provide customer service to passengers, visitors, and staff by carrying out security-related procedures, site-specific policies, and when appropriate, emergency response activities at a government transportation location.
  • Respond to inc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, including coordinating notifications to site contacts and public agency partners as directed.
  • Conduct regular and random patrols of platforms, entrances, parking areas, and perimeter locations to help to deter unwanted activity and/or identify maintenance or operational concerns.
  • Monitor access points and controlled areas, verifying credentials and directing foot and vehicle traffic in accordance with post orders and site policies.
  • Complete patrol logs, incident reports, and shift documentation per Allied Universal requirements and site procedures, using required communication methods and equipment.
